Establishing Long-term Management and Protection Mechanism of Rural Living Environment in Rural Revitalization:Challenge and Intellectualizing Approach

It is more and more realistic and urgent for China to promote rural revitalization and accelerate the construction of a suitable and livable countryside.It poses new requirements for the future improvement effect,governance capacity,and sustainable management and protection of rural living environment in China.Digitization empowers the long-term management and governance system of rural living environment,and propels the modernization of governance capacity;it makes the implementation of long-term management and protection work convenient,facilitates the coordination and co-governance of multiple management and protection subjects,and creates a new pattern of long-term management and supervision.In the preliminary period of exploring the long-term management and protection mechanism of rural living environment,the obstacles and challenges include the inadequate basic conditions of rural living environment,lack of management and protection resources,low participation of farmers,difficulties in the linkage of management and protection subjects,and insufficient supervision of living environment.Accordingly,digital governance methods should be introduced into the remediation of rural living environment to promote the intelligent design of long-term management and protection mechanism of rural living environment;the function of digital technology in the long-term management and protection of living environment should be fully tapped so that digitization can empower the sustainable and long-term development of an ecologically livable and beautiful rural living environment,which can effectively contribute to rural revitalization.
